Cats Protection in York is seeking a Centre Manager to lead a team of staff and volunteers, uphold high welfare standards for cats, and promote the charity locally. The role requires strong leadership, budget oversight, and proactive community engagement.
The successful candidate will drive fundraising, ensure excellent customer service, and manage operations while maintaining compliance with safeguarding and welfare policies. This permanent, full-time post offers a structured benefits package.
Team: Centre
Location: York
Work pattern: 35 hours per week to include weekends and bank holidays on a rota
Salary: Up to £38,918.33 per year
Contract: Permanent
This role requires an enhanced DBS check (including the Children’s Barred List).
